Lints and suggestions for the Nix programming language
1
fork

Configure Feed

Select the types of activity you want to include in your feed.

Merge pull request #112 from molybdenumsoftware/dependabot

ci: dependabot

authored by

Shahar "Dawn" Or and committed by
GitHub
91d3376d bb7b8fd8

+60
+26
.github/dependabot.yml
··· 1 + { 2 + "updates": [ 3 + { 4 + "directory": "/", 5 + "package-ecosystem": "cargo", 6 + "schedule": { 7 + "interval": "daily" 8 + } 9 + }, 10 + { 11 + "directory": "/", 12 + "groups": { 13 + "everything": { 14 + "patterns": [ 15 + "*" 16 + ] 17 + } 18 + }, 19 + "package-ecosystem": "cargo", 20 + "schedule": { 21 + "interval": "daily" 22 + } 23 + } 24 + ], 25 + "version": 2 26 + }
+33
flake-parts/dependabot.nix
··· 1 + let 2 + filePath = ".github/dependabot.yml"; 3 + in 4 + { 5 + partitions.dev.module = { 6 + perSystem = 7 + { pkgs, ... }: 8 + { 9 + files.files = [ 10 + { 11 + path_ = filePath; 12 + drv = pkgs.writers.writeJSON "dependabot.yml" { 13 + version = 2; 14 + updates = [ 15 + { 16 + package-ecosystem = "cargo"; 17 + directory = "/"; 18 + schedule.interval = "daily"; 19 + } 20 + { 21 + package-ecosystem = "cargo"; 22 + directory = "/"; 23 + schedule.interval = "daily"; 24 + groups.everything.patterns = [ "*" ]; 25 + } 26 + ]; 27 + }; 28 + } 29 + ]; 30 + treefmt.settings.global.excludes = [ filePath ]; 31 + }; 32 + }; 33 + }
+1
flake.nix
··· 35 35 ./docs/flake-part.nix 36 36 ./flake-parts/cachix.nix 37 37 ./flake-parts/ci.nix 38 + ./flake-parts/dependabot.nix 38 39 ./flake-parts/dev-shell.nix 39 40 ./flake-parts/files.nix 40 41 ./flake-parts/fmt.nix